LEADER'S FLOOR UPDATE

Today, the House meets at 2:00 p.m. for legislative business. There will be up to fifteen "One Minutes" per side.

Following “One Minutes,” the House is expected to recess.

At approximately 4:45 p.m., the House will reconvene and debate the five bills listed for consideration under suspension of the Rules. 

Any recorded votes requested will be postponed until 6:30 p.m.
